I got a French buttercream recipe to do a friend a cake for them and the recipe is as follows:

10 egg whites
15 ounces of sugar
2 and 1/2 pounds of unsalted butter

What kind of sugar are they using.... granular or confectionary? I never made French Buttercream, only the Wilton with all butter.
